Utah's Own Pink Drink is a refreshing, eco-friendly frozen lemonade that's a hit with lemonade enthusiasts and non-lemonade lovers alike throughout Northern Utah. This delicious frozen treat is not only satisfying to your taste buds but also easy on your wallet!The journey of Utah's Own Pink Drink began in 2010 when founders Mac and Jill McCullough visited the Ogden Farmer’s Market. They saw a need for a delicious, affordable drink to quench the thirst of locals and visitors alike. Inspired, they went home and crafted the perfect frozen lemonade. Later that summer, at the Juneteenth Festival in Ogden, the community started calling it the "Pink Drink," and the name stuck!
Since then, Utah's Own Pink Drink has become a favorite treat at many of Utah’s beloved events, offering an affordable and refreshing option for all.

In Memory of Cameron West
In July 2025, our family tragically lost our beloved nephew and former Pink Drink team member, Cameron West, unexpectedly. In his honor, we have created a special line of stickers to celebrate goodness and inspire optimism in memory of the positive impact he had on everyone he met.All proceeds from the sale of these stickers will go toward supporting the Cameron West Memorial Foundation, a non-profit organization dedicated to Cameron's legacy.
The Cameron West Memorial Foundation will provide grants to youth in our community who wish to participate in sports or extracurricular activities but are unable to afford the necessary costs such as uniforms, registration fees, or other expenses needed to participate at the high school level. This foundation will help ensure that no child is left behind due to financial barriers, just as Cameron would have wanted.
